 This is my card for today's sketch challenge. The tags hang off the card so they probably look crooked.

This is my story!

1. Notice the name of my card? I am happy to announce today that I made a break through towards curbing my obsessive behavior.
2. This morning I actually threw away the extra letters cut from my cuttlebug dies. Up until today, everytime I used my cuttlebug alphabet dies, I would save all of the little extra letters it cuts as a result of the way several letters are on one die. I have a whole box full of excess letters, all in different colors.
3. Today was my break through. I came to realize that even if I did need to spell something in the future on a card, what are the chances of me finding the right letter in the right color in a box of thousands of minature letters and numbers?
4. I threw all of them in the box away today, including the new ones from this card. I feel better!

You can do it too!
